Description
Students have to realize a formative module of Contemporary History autonomously. Scenario: Content Creation. They have to work in groups. They will execute all the steps of a Course about "Imperialism in XIX century ": 1. Conception and Project 2. search contents 3. create presentations or conceptual maps 4. Take lessons 5. Evaluate classmates' actions and works
Aims
Allow students to understand age of imperialism, obtain from the study of historical events interpretative frameworks and rules, that they be able to apply to others historical events.
Outcomes
Investigate, Define, Produce, Judge

    groups creation: students work in group of 4/5 members, each group have assigned a topic to explain at the classmates. These are the five topics, one for each group: reasons of imperialism, Ideologies of the Imperialism imperialism in China, Imperialism in South Africa and Boer Wars, The case of Japan
